CVE-2025-54472
CVE-2025-54472 affects Apache bRPC’s Redis protocol parser. The root cause is unbounded memory allocation when parsing Redis protocol data, where arrays/strings are allocated based on network-provided integers; if a value is too large, a bad_alloc can crash the service.
